4. Guiding Principles
4.1 Build once, reuse everywhere
Tasks, milestones, events and resource bookings are shared platform services. Interfaces may add role-specific cards or filtered views, but must not fork the model.
4.2 Projects connect the network
Most cross-workspace work must link to a Project and, where relevant, a Project phase, Work Package, Offer, Work Order, item, shipment or appointment.
4.3 One accountable owner
Every actionable task has one accountable owner. Any number of collaborators, followers or assigned teams may assist. A group cannot replace accountability.
4.4 Work is not time, and time is not capacity
A task can exist without a calendar event. A calendar event can exist without a task. A booking reserves a resource. The UI may connect these records, but the database must preserve their meanings.
4.5 Human-approved commitments
AI and automations may suggest dates, create drafts and identify conflicts. They may not silently confirm client appointments, award provider capacity, move critical milestones or reschedule other work.
4.6 Permission and visibility by default
Internal tasks remain internal. Client and provider visibility is explicit. Record access does not automatically expose private contact, financial, schedule-detail or communication fields.
4.7 History is durable
Changes to assignee, due date, dependency, booking, visibility and completion evidence are auditable. Completed recurring instances and historical schedules are never rewritten.
4.8 Time-zone correctness
Timed events store UTC instants and their intended time zone. All-day dates remain dates. Users see local time with a visible time zone when participants span zones.
5. Canonical Definitions
5.1 Task
A unit of work with an expected outcome. It may have an owner, collaborators, dates, priority, checklist, dependencies, context and evidence.
5.2 Checklist item
A lightweight completion step inside a task. A checklist item does not independently own scheduling, resource booking or cross-record permissions. If it needs those properties, it must be promoted to a task.
5.3 Milestone
A meaningful outcome or control point such as “Concept approved,” “Millwork drawings approved,” “All procurement released” or “Installation complete.” A milestone may require tasks, approvals, files, payments or evidence.
5.4 Calendar event
A dated or timed occurrence such as a meeting, site measure, presentation, receiving appointment, delivery or installation window. It may link to tasks and operational records.
5.5 Resource
A schedulable person, team, crew, vehicle, room, facility, dock, equipment asset or capacity pool.
5.6 Resource booking
A proposed, held or confirmed allocation of one or more resources for a time range or capacity period.
5.7 Availability
The working hours, exceptions, declared capacity and eligible time during which a resource may be booked. Availability is not itself a commitment.
5.8 Decision and approval
A governed response with an accountable decision-maker, choices, due date and outcome. It may block a task or milestone, but must not be reduced to a checkbox.
5.9 Exception or issue
A structured operational problem such as damage, missing item, failed delivery or blocked site access. It may generate remediation tasks and affect the schedule.
5.10 Provider Job and Work Order
A Provider Job is the provider’s operational view of Project scope. A Work Order is the authorized commercial instruction. Both may generate tasks, events and resource commitments, but neither is replaced by them.

9. Checklists, Dependencies and Critical Path
9.1 Checklists
Checklist templates can be reused. Items can be reordered, required, assigned to the task owner or marked not applicable with a reason. Checklist completion contributes to task progress but does not create independent resource demand.
9.2 Dependencies
Support:
- finish-to-start;
- start-to-start;
- finish-to-finish;
- start-to-finish for advanced use;
- positive or negative lag;
- a simple “blocked by” interaction for non-planners.
The system must prevent circular dependencies and explain the cycle before save. Cross-Project dependencies require explicit access and are visually distinguished.
9.3 Schedule propagation
When a predecessor moves, the platform calculates affected tasks, milestones, events, bookings, client commitments and provider Work Orders. It shows a change set with:
- original and proposed dates;
- hard versus flexible commitments;
- resource conflicts;
- affected people/workspaces;
- notifications that will be sent;
- items that cannot move automatically.
The user may apply all, apply selected safe changes or keep dates and create exceptions. Confirmed client/provider appointments are never silently moved.
9.4 Critical path and risk
For sufficiently scheduled Projects, calculate the critical path, slack, overdue dependencies and milestone risk. The calculation is advisory and records its inputs and timestamp.
10. Recurring Work
Recurring work is defined by a recurrence template and generated as dated task instances. Supported patterns include daily, weekday, weekly, monthly, annual and custom interval rules with end conditions.
- Instances are generated within a controlled future horizon.
- Completed and historical instances never change when the rule changes.
- Editing offers: this instance, this and future, or recurrence rule.
- Skipped occurrences record a reason.
- Ownership can resolve by user, role label, team, Project role or provider assignment.
- Failed generation is retried idempotently and surfaced to administrators.
Examples include weekly client updates, monthly storage inventory checks, pre-install confirmations and post-delivery follow-ups.

13. Resource Scheduling Model
13.1 Resource types
- individual users;
- teams;
- provider crews;
- vehicles;
- rooms, showrooms and meeting spaces;
- facilities and receiving docks;
- tools and equipment;
- production lines or fabrication capacity;
- storage capacity pools;
- configurable workspace-specific resources.
13.2 Named resources versus capacity pools
A named resource is booked for a time range, such as Crew A or Vehicle 12. A capacity pool is consumed by quantity over a period, such as 1,200 square feet of storage or 40 fabrication hours. The system must support both without modeling square footage as a fake person.
13.3 Resource profile
Each resource may define:
- owning workspace;
- type and status;
- display name and private operational identifier;
- service area/location;
- skills, specialties and credentials;
- working calendar;
- maximum concurrent bookings;
- turnaround and travel buffers;
- capacity unit and quantity;
- eligible event/Work Order types;
- maintenance/blackout periods;
- visibility rules.
13.4 Availability
Availability combines recurring working patterns, holidays, time off, maintenance, declared provider capacity, external busy/free projections and existing bookings. Schedule detail remains private: matchmaking and other workspaces receive governed availability signals, not event names or client identities.
13.5 Booking lifecycle
proposed— planning only, no capacity reserved;soft_hold— capacity temporarily reserved with expiry;confirmed— committed;in_progress;completed;cancelled;no_show.
Shortlisting a provider does not reserve capacity. A confirmed Offer may create a soft hold. Awarding a Work Order converts valid holds into commitments. Expired holds release capacity automatically and trigger configured notifications.
13.6 Conflict policy
Resources can be exclusive, limited-concurrency or informational. Exclusive confirmed bookings cannot overlap. Authorized dispatchers may override a warning only where policy permits, with a reason. Capacity pools reject commitments that exceed quantity unless controlled overbooking is enabled.

19. Project Time Tracking and Hours
Time tracking is a core Project function, not only a future billing foundation. The platform must calculate how many hours each person has spent on a Project and compare actual effort with the Project, phase and task estimates.
19.1 Time entry identity and context
Every time entry must reference exactly one user. A team, role label or task owner cannot replace the user who performed the work. The entry must also reference one workspace and one Project. It may additionally reference:
- task or milestone;
- one of the seven Project phases;
- room or area;
- Work Package;
- Provider Job or Work Order;
- client-facing service or internal activity category;
- communication, appointment or source record.
Required fields are user, Project, work date, duration, description, classification, entry source and audit metadata. Optional start/end times support detailed timesheets, but Project hour totals use stored duration in minutes to avoid rounding errors.
19.2 Ways to track time
- Start a timer from a Project, task, appointment or Provider Job.
- Add a manual duration after the work is completed.
- Enter start and end times on a daily or weekly timesheet.
- Duplicate a previous entry when permitted.
- Create an AI-drafted entry from a call, calendar event or activity for the user to confirm.
- Import approved historical time during migration with source provenance.
A user may have only one running timer by default. Starting another timer prompts the user to stop or discard the first. Workspace policy may permit parallel timers only for exceptional operational cases.
19.3 Project Time & Hours view
Every Project includes a permission-controlled Time & Hours tab and an Overview summary card. The tab provides:
- total tracked hours;
- estimated versus actual hours and remaining estimate;
- hours by user;
- hours by phase, task, Work Package and Provider Job;
- billable, non-billable and internal hours;
- submitted, approved, rejected, locked and uninvoiced hours;
- day, week, month and custom-date trends;
- entries missing task/phase detail;
- table with user, date, description, duration, context, status and actions;
- filters, saved views and permission-safe export.
Project totals must be computed from canonical time entries rather than manually editable summary fields. A user profile and workspace report can show the same hours grouped across Projects.
19.4 Estimates and capacity
Projects, phases, Work Packages and tasks may hold estimated hours. Estimates can originate from the Project Template and be revised through versioned forecast adjustments. The system reports original estimate, current estimate, actual approved hours, actual unapproved hours and estimate at completion.
Actual time informs workload and future estimating but does not automatically alter resource availability or Project price. An authorized user must approve forecast changes.
19.5 Classification and rates
Time can be billable, non-billable, included in fixed fee, internal or not yet classified. Activity categories are workspace-configurable with stable reporting codes. Rate source and calculated value are separate protected financial fields; users may be allowed to enter hours without seeing rates or revenue.
19.6 Review, locking and correction
- Draft entries remain editable by their user within workspace policy.
- Submitted entries are routed to an authorized approver.
- Approved entries contribute to approved-hour and invoice-eligible totals.
- Rejected entries return with a reason.
- Locked or invoiced entries cannot be overwritten.
- Corrections to locked time use an adjustment/reversal linked to the original entry.
- Administrators cannot silently attribute time to another user; proxy entry records both the performing user and entering user.
Approval is configurable. A workspace may use direct approval, weekly timesheets or automatic approval for trusted internal categories. Cross-workspace/provider entries obey the governing Work Order and access rules.
19.7 Timer resilience and controls
Running timers survive navigation and supported session changes. The platform warns about unusually long timers, overlapping detailed time ranges, future time and durations exceeding workspace limits. Offline field users may queue a completed manual entry; server confirmation is required before it contributes to approved totals.
19.8 Commercial handoff
Spec 06 may consume approved, invoice-eligible entries by Project, Work Order and billing period. This module owns the time record and approval history; it does not calculate payment settlement. Invoicing must store the exact included time-entry IDs so later Project reports can distinguish uninvoiced, invoiced, adjusted and written-off hours.

26. Supabase Architecture
- Postgres is the canonical state store.
- Row Level Security restricts rows by workspace, Project and Job relationship; explicit grants remain separately configured.
- Private Realtime channels may deliver authorized task, event and booking changes. Realtime is a transport, not the source of truth.
- Use a transactional outbox for domain events and notification work.
- Use a durable queue for recurrence generation, reminders, schedule recalculation and propagation fan-out.
- Use scheduled database jobs for periodic due scans, expired-hold release and reconciliation—not one scheduled database job per task or reminder.
- Store intended local time, IANA time zone and computed UTC time for scheduled automations.
- All workers use idempotency keys and bounded retries; exhausted jobs enter a dead-letter view.
- Do not update scheduler catalog tables directly; use documented scheduling functions and migrations.
- Queue delay semantics must not be the sole source of exact delivery timing; due records remain queryable and recoverable from Postgres.
